Ad networks can feel confusing at first, but the fundamental idea is fairly simple to grasp. Essentially, they’re virtual marketplaces where companies can buy ad impressions from publishers . Think of it as a massive auction house for ads. When a user visits a website , the publisher's ad platform sends out a bid to several ad exchanges . These exchanges then compete to show the relevant ad to that person, based on factors like their demographics. The advertiser who wins the bid gets to show their ad, and the publisher receives revenue. It’s a dynamic process, ensuring promotions are presented to the appropriate audience, maximizing both impact for advertisers and earnings for publishers.

Ad Exchange Fraud: Risks and Mitigation Strategies
The growing usage of ad platforms has unfortunately resulted in a serious increase in digital fraud. This threat manifests in various ways , including fraudulent traffic, domain masking , and click insertion , ultimately costing advertisers vast sums annually. To mitigate these risks , publishers and advertisers must adopt proactive tactics. These involve employing sophisticated validation technologies to identify invalid traffic, working with reputable ad exchanges , and regularly reviewing campaign effectiveness. Furthermore, utilizing data analytics and collaborating with industry specialists are crucial for staying before emerging fraud methods.
